.event-form-section{scroll-margin-top:120px}.event-form-section__wrap{max-width:var(--event-form-max-width, 980px);margin:0 auto;padding:var(--event-form-padding-top, 0) var(--event-form-side-padding, 24px) var(--event-form-padding-bottom, 48px);text-align:var(--event-form-text-align, center)}.event-form-section__heading{margin:0 0 12px;font-size:var(--event-form-title-size, 36px);line-height:1.12;font-weight:700;color:var(--event-form-heading-color, rgb(var(--color-foreground)))}.event-form-section__subtitle{margin:0 0 28px;font-size:var(--event-form-body-size, 17px);line-height:1.7;color:var(--event-form-body-color, rgb(var(--color-foreground)))}.event-form-section__card{border:1px solid var(--event-form-card-border, #C5D9D6);border-radius:var(--event-form-card-radius, 30px);background:var(--event-form-card-bg, #F7FAFA);padding:var(--event-form-card-padding, 40px);text-align:left}.event-form-section__card>*{width:100%}.section-cpe-events-form .event-form-section__card section[data-testid=form-container],.section-pge-events-form .event-form-section__card section[data-testid=form-container]{box-shadow:none!important;border:none!important;border-radius:0!important;background:transparent!important;max-width:100%!important;margin:0!important;padding-left:0!important;padding-right:0!important}.section-cpe-events-form .event-form-section__card shopify-forms-embed,.section-pge-events-form .event-form-section__card shopify-forms-embed{display:block;width:100%}.event-form-section__card [data-testid=form-header],.event-form-section__card [data-testid=form-title],.event-form-section__card [data-testid=form-description]{display:none!important}.event-form-section__card section[data-testid=form-container]>div:first-child:has(h1,h2,h3):not(:has(input,textarea,select,button[type=submit])){display:none!important}@media(max-width:768px){.event-form-section__wrap{padding:var(--event-form-padding-top-mobile, 0) var(--event-form-side-padding-mobile, 16px) var(--event-form-padding-bottom-mobile, 32px)}.event-form-section__heading{font-size:var(--event-form-title-size-mobile, 28px)}.event-form-section__subtitle{font-size:var(--event-form-body-size-mobile, 15px);margin-bottom:20px}.event-form-section__card{padding:var(--event-form-card-padding-mobile, 24px);border-radius:var(--event-form-card-radius-mobile, 24px)}}
/*# sourceMappingURL=/cdn/shop/t/24/assets/event-forms.css.map */
